Description

Maintenance Technician

Position Summary

The Maintenance Technician at Harmon Scrap Metal is a skilled, hands-on professional responsible for the preventative, routine, and emergency maintenance of a wide range of equipment critical to daily operations. This includes semi-trucks, cranes, shredders, conveyors, and other heavy industrial machinery used in the processing and transportation of scrap metal. They play a key role in minimizing downtime, ensuring equipment reliability, and maintaining a safe work environment.

About Harmon Scrap Metal

At Harmon Scrap Metal, we’re a family-owned and values-driven company built on safety, integrity, and teamwork. We take pride in providing reliable service, maintaining well-kept equipment, and supporting our drivers with the respect and consistency they deserve.

Performance Objectives
  • Performs routine and preventive maintenance including oil changes and tune ups, per manufacturer guidelines
  • Mount, dismount, and repair semi tires
  • Repairs or replaces malfunctioning parts and systems such as brakes, lights, belts, water pumps, tires, and other mechanical parts
  • Oils and lubricates moving parts on equipment to ensure effective performance
  • Cleans, organizes, inventories, stocks, and otherwise maintains shop areas, parts, tools, and supplies
  • Maintain documentation of repairs in CMMS (Computerized Maintenance Management System)
  • Attend and participate in internal meetings and complete required training
  • Performs other related duties as assigned by management

Disclaimer

The sorting and processing of scrap metals involves using permanent magnets and electromagnets, creating magnetic fields, which can interfere with electronic medical devices like cardiac pacemakers and defibrillators.

Work environment involves frequent and/or regular exposure to natural and unusual elements, such as extreme temperatures, toxic chemicals, biohazardous materials, dirt, dust, fumes, smoke, and/or loud noises

Physical Requirements
  • Must be able to stand and walk for extended periods on uneven surfaces
  • Ability to lift, push, or pull a minimum of 50 pounds
  • Frequently climb up and down ladders; crouch and bend at the knee; stoop or bend at the waist; reach arms overhead; and twist and turn at the neck and trunk
  • Continually handle and grasp levers and dials; continuous leg and foot motion when using pedals
  • Good hearing to detect equipment noises or alarms
  • Good vision (color vision) for reading gauges, schematics, and identifying materials or warning signs
  • Ability to work long shifts in physically demanding conditions, often outdoors in all weather (heat, cold, rain)
